What is a Small Lean-To Conservatory?
A small lean-to conservatory is a kind of extension that is connected to a structure and has a roof that slopes downwards. The name "lean-to" reflects its special style-- leaning versus the existing wall of your house. This structure is frequently utilized as a sun parlor or garden room, offering an area to delight in natural light and the outdoors without stepping outdoors.

1. Just how much does it generally cost to set up a little lean-to conservatory?

The cost can vary substantially depending on factors such as size, products, and area. On average, house owners can anticipate to invest anywhere from ₤ 5,000 to ₤ 15,000.

2. Do I require planning approval to set up a Lean-To Conservatory Builders conservatory?

In a lot of cases, small lean-to conservatories fall under permitted development rights and do not require preparation permission. However, it's crucial to consult local authorities.

3. Which materials are best for a lean-to conservatory?

The very Best Conservatory Installers materials depend upon your budget plan and wanted aesthetics. uPVC is popular for its cost and low upkeep, while wood offers a more standard look.

4. What is the typical life expectancy of a Lean-To Conservatory Construction conservatory?

With proper upkeep, a sound lean-to conservatory can last 25 years or more.

5. Can I utilize my little lean-to conservatory year-round?

Yes, but consider including heating or insulation features if you intend on utilizing it during the colder months.
